The Children’s Theatre Workshop was founded by and is under the Direction of Professor Denise J. Hart, a tenured Associate Professor of theatre at Howard University. Denise, a native Omahan, has over 20 years experience in the Performing arts.  She is the co-founder and former co-director of All About Creativity Performing Arts and former Director of Kelsey E. Collie's Children's Theatre Experience.

Denise's life long passion for personal growth, experssion, and the arts is what led her down this path of training others to excell in their lives, while using performing arts as the vehicle.  Denise is most fulfilled when she has the opportunity to participate in the process of helping someone discover their personal strengths and evolve their ability to adapt, improvise and overcome in all that they do. 

Denise is an accomplished and award winning actress, director and playwright.  Her Directing credits include: Day of Absence (selected to compete in the 2008 Kennedy Center American College Theatre Festival regional conference), Zooman & the Sign, Joe Turner’s Come and Gone, A Marvelous Celebration of Sound!, By Way of Paris, The DC County Spelling Bee from A to Z!, When a Tree Grows in Brookland, How I Learned to Be a Kid!, August on My Mind and Say it Loud! a celebration of the Civil Rights Movement

Her playwriting achievements include the productions - This Joy, (a 2007 semi-finalist in the Eugene O’Neill National Playwrights competition), Sistah Girl, My Soul is a Witness, and Masquerade Parade, (premiered at the 2006 Kennedy Center Page-2-Stage Festival), as well as the authorship and directing of 14 children’s musicals.  She has also been seen on the DC area stages in The Dispute at The H Street Playhouse, The Day Room with Wooly Mammoth Theatre at the Kennedy Center, and as understudy in Holiday Heart at Arena Stage.  Catch her at work on television in season 4 of HBO’s The Wire in the recurring role of Miss Anna. 

A few of her professional affiliations are: member of the Screen Actors Guild (SAG), The Dramatist Guild, The Playwrights Forum, and Theatre for Young Audiences.  She is a magna cum laude graduate of Howard University (BFA) and Sarah Lawrence College (MFA).
